Four killed in crash of Russian military helicopter

Four people were killed when a Mi-8 helicopter owned by the Russian Defence Ministry crashed on Monday in the Pskov region of northwest Russia, local news agencies reported, quoting the ministry. TASS said the helicopter was on a training flight when ground control lost contact with it. GrandNew and Sokol arrive in Uganda

The Uganda Police Force Air Wing has completed the acceptance process for a GrandNew and a W-3A Sokol helicopter during an official ceremony, EBAN has reported. Körfez Aviation takes delivery of its first H145 Mercedes Benz Style

Marignane, Airbus Helicopters has handed over the first H145 Mercedes Benz Style to Körfez Aviation in Turkey. This is the first of two helicopters acquired by Körfez Aviation to expand its fleet dedicated to business and private aviation, as well as charter flights in the region. Poland scraps $3 billion Airbus heli deal, launches Lockheed talks: report

Poland has decided to scrap the $3 billion deal for 50 Airbus utility helicopters and will buy only a few aircraft from the European company, the daily Rzeczpospolita reported on Thursday citing defense sources. NYC Helitour Operators Forced To Accept 50% Flight Cut

New York City Mayor Bill de Blasio's (D) office announced a deal earlier this week that would force the city's five existing helitour operators using the Downtown Manhattan Heliport, located near Wall Street on the East River, to curtail flights by 50 percent by Jan. 1, 2017.
